Reach the Beach Recap!

So, this weekend was Reach the Beach (RTB). Had an awesome time. We finished in 31h 4 mins for a pace of 9:03. How awesome is that? I ran each of my legs in under 8:45 - not really sure where the burst of speed came from - I never run that fast, nor do I run that fast in mountains (I'm not calling them hills, because we ran through freaking mountains). Really had a great time, was happy with my paces and loved the experience. Super excited for next year already!

Weekend Recap

This weekend was our pre-race trip the trails - 20 miles total (10 out and 10 back). The Chicago team went to New Jersey and ran actual trails (you know, dirt, rocks, trees, etc). It was hot and humid. Not one of my best runs, but now its done and the marathon is less then 30 days away! OMG!

This weekend is Reach the Beach. It's a 200 mile relay race in New Hampshire. We're heading up to NH on Thursday night and start running Friday morning. I am very excited - should be excellent.
